Conero Riserva 'Grosso Agontano' Garofoli

Conero DOCG • Marche • Garofoli Gioacchino
Category
Red Wines
Region
Marche
Denomination
Conero DOCG
Alcohol
14%
Vinification
Fermentation with maceration for 12-15 days
Aging
12-18 months in barrique, then 24 months in bottle
Grape varieties
Montepulciano 100%
Notes
Contains sulfites

About Marche Wine Region

The region is best known for Verdicchio, one of Italy's most versatile white grapes.
